반응형
풀이
function solution(arr) {
var answer = [];
var min = Math.min.apply(null, arr);
answer = arr.filter((element) => element !== min);
if(arr.length == 1) {
answer = [-1];
}
return answer;
}
다른 사람 풀이
function solution(arr) {
arr.splice(arr.indexOf(Math.min(...arr)),1);
if(arr.length<1)return[-1];
return arr;
}
최소값을 삭제하는 방법만 찾는다면 쉽게 해결 할 수 있는 문제!
반응형
'Dev > Algorithm' 카테고리의 다른 글
알고리즘 문제 | 프로그래머스 | JS - 평균 구하기 (0) | 2021.06.25 |
---|---|
알고리즘 문제 | 프로그래머스 | JS - 완주하지 못한 선수 (0) | 2021.06.23 |
알고리즘 문제 | 프로그래머스 | JS - 내적 (0) | 2021.06.23 |
알고리즘 문제 | 프로그래머스 | JS - 두 개 뽑아서 더하기 (0) | 2021.06.23 |
알고리즘 문제 | 프로그래머스 - 크레인 인형뽑기 게임 (0) | 2021.01.25 |